Commitments and Contingencies Purchase Commitments The Company entered into agreements with certain vendors to secure raw materials and certain CMOs to manufacture products. As of June 30, 2026, the Company’s non-cancelable purchase commitments were $3.3 million, and they pertain to the second half of 2026. In connection with the divestiture of the UDENYCA Business, the Company has certain contractual obligations related to inventory replacement under a legacy customer agreement. Pursuant to the terms of that agreement, the Company may be required to pay Accord for replacing certain inventory in specified circumstances. The Company’s maximum potential exposure under this obligation is approximately $5.9 million. As of June 30, 2026, no amounts have been recorded in the condensed consolidated financial statements related to this matter. The Company will continue to assess this matter each reporting period and recognize a liability at such time as reimbursement is required. Guarantees and Indemnifications In the normal course of business, the Company enters into contracts and agreements that contain a variety of representations and warranties and provide for general indemnifications. The Company’s exposure under these agreements is unknown because it involves claims that may be made against the Company in the future but have not yet been made. The Company has not received any material claims or been required to defend any action related to its indemnification obligations. However, the Company may record charges in the future as a result of these indemnification obligations. The Company assesses the likelihood of any adverse judgments or related claims, as well as ranges of probable losses. In the cases where the Company believes that a reasonably possible or probable loss exists, it will disclose the facts and circumstances of the claims, including an estimate range, if possible. Legal Proceedings There are no pending legal proceedings, other than ordinary routine litigation incidental to the business, to which the Company or any of its subsidiaries is a party, or that any of the Company or its subsidiaries' property is subject. Income Tax Matters The Company’s 2023 tax year is currently under examination by the Internal Revenue Service. The Company is currently evaluating the scope and potential outcomes of the tax audit. |
